WebThe assumption in the RTOA 1988, s. 15(2), applies only to trials and has no application where a defendant pleads guilty but contends that his alcohol level was lower than in the specimen. A Newton hearing may therefore be appropriate in order to hear evidence of back calculation and determine the correct facts. http://www.counsel.direct/news/2015/3/24/extension-of-driving-disqualification
